I hope you got an accident report and everything. A lot of people will say, "I'll pay for this if you don't report it," thinking they did like $500 dollars worth of damage. From the sounds of everything you want to do...you will be well above that. I say the hell with her. Turn it in, and do the same thing you said, but with garunteed money from her insurance company.
